  • UNICEF and Al Nouri Charity Association Forge Partnership to Boost Education in Yemen

Khabar Khair (Only Good News)

The United Nations Children’s Fund (UNICEF) and Kuwait’s Al Nouri Charity Association have signed an agreement at the United Nations offices in Mishref to support education in Yemen with a value of $422,000. The initiative aims to enhance safe access to comprehensive education for school-age children affected by conflict by rehabilitating a number of schools, building the capacity of teachers and educational staff, and providing educational supplies.
According to the Kuwait News Agency (KUNA), UNICEF’s representative in the Gulf States, Taib Adam, emphasized UNICEF’s commitment to maintaining distinguished partnerships with Al Nouri Charity Association, recognizing it as one of the leading charitable and humanitarian institutions in the Gulf and Middle East.
Additionally, Jamal Al Nouri, Chairman of the Board of Al Nouri Charity Association, highlighted the educational situation in Yemen, noting that the conflict has destroyed approximately 2,900 schools and educational facilities. This has resulted in around 28% of Yemeni children dropping out of school, alongside a decline in teachers’ ability to use modern teaching methods and address students’ needs.
Al Nouri further explained that the agreement with UNICEF aims to rehabilitate three primary schools accommodating around 2,000 students, build the capacity of around 100 school principals and teachers to deliver an official curriculum for primary education, evaluate the impact of training courses, as well as purchase and distribute essential educational supplies.
